10:23 ← Quiz 1 19 of 20 -/5 LTE 46 Ō 51:46 Current Attempt in Progress A cylinder fitted with a piston contains 7.69 L of a gas at a pressure of 5.72 atm. The entire apparatus is contained in a water bath to maintain a constant temperature of 25 °C. The piston is released and the gas expands until the pressure inside the cylinder equals the atmospheric pressure outside, which is 1.00 atm. Assume ideal gas behavior and calculate the amount of work done by the gas as it expands at constant temperature.
